A Model Context Protocol (MCP) server for AI music generation using Suno through the AceDataCloud API.
Generate AI music, lyrics, and manage audio projects directly from Claude, VS Code, or any MCP-compatible client.
- Music Generation - Create AI-generated songs from text prompts
- Custom Lyrics & Style - Full control over lyrics, title, and music style
- Song Extension - Continue existing songs from any timestamp
- Cover/Remix - Create cover versions with different styles
- Lyrics Generation - Generate structured lyrics from descriptions
- Persona Management - Save and reuse voice styles
- Task Tracking - Monitor generation progress and retrieve results

| Model | Version | Max Duration | Features |
|---|---|---|---|
chirp-v5 |
V5 | 8 minutes | Latest, best quality |
chirp-v4-5-plus |
V4.5+ | 8 minutes | Enhanced quality |
chirp-v4-5 |
V4.5 | 4 minutes | Vocal gender control |
chirp-v4 |
V4 | 150 seconds | Stable |
chirp-v3-5 |
V3.5 | 120 seconds | Fast |
chirp-v3 |
V3 | 120 seconds | Legacy |
Vocal Gender Control (v4.5+ only):
f- Female vocalsm- Male vocals
| Variable | Description | Default |
|---|---|---|
ACEDATACLOUD_API_TOKEN |
API token from AceDataCloud | Required |
ACEDATACLOUD_API_BASE_URL |
API base URL | https://api.acedata.cloud |
SUNO_DEFAULT_MODEL |
Default model for generation | chirp-v4-5 |
SUNO_REQUEST_TIMEOUT |
Request timeout in seconds | 1800 |
LOG_LEVEL |
Logging level | INFO |
